    hybrid
    /ˈhʌɪbrɪd/

    noun

    • 1. the offspring of two plants or animals of different species or varieties, such as a mule (a hybrid of a donkey and a horse): "the bird was a hybrid of a goose and a swan"
    • 2. a thing made by combining two different elements: "jungle is a hybrid of reggae and house music"

    adjective

    • 1. bred as a hybrid from different species or varieties: "a hybrid variety"
    • 2. of mixed character; composed of different elements: "Mexico's hybrid post-conquest culture"

  6. A hybrid or a hybrid car is a car that has both an electric motor and an ordinary car engine. It uses the ordinary engine when it needs extra power. Hybrids, unlike pure electric cars, never need to be plugged in.
